## Deployment

Assignment service (Bramblewick) ships as a single container. Rollout order: staging, canary, full fleet. Sticky bucketing is hash-based; do not restart mid-experiment or Quillhaven's dashboards will show split cohorts. Canary bake time is 30 minutes minimum. Rollback is a redeploy of the prior tag, nothing stateful. Flag sync with the Dovelet control plane happens on boot. Deploy with the following configuration.

settings of yaguf-kawep:
[ulaath]
port = 8000
region = lower-3
host = ulaath.paliqworks.corp
timeout_ms = 500
retries = 4

Release checklist — item 7 of 12, Vellum Sheets 4.2. Confirm the formula sandbox for user-supplied expressions is enabled in the production flag set, not just staging. Run the escape-test suite against the deployed Quarrell interpreter and verify all 46 cases pass with zero timeouts. If any case hangs, roll back immediately and page the platform lead; do not attempt a hotfix on the interpreter in place. Once the suite is green, record the attestation for the deployed artifact, which appears below.

session token of kagup-hahaf = htk3_2b8

## Authentication

The FuelTally report pulls odometer and pump data from the internal Depotline API. All requests need a service key in the `X-Depotline-Key` header. Keys are scoped read-only; don't request write scope. Never commit the key — load it from your local env file. Ask the Vantrell ops channel if yours stops working. For initial setup, use this key:

gateway credential: vxb3-p91

FAQ: What if the Hollis nightly backfill scheduler misses its window? The scheduler will not self-start after a missed window; it requires explicit release-manager action to prevent overlapping backfills. Confirm the prior run fully terminated, then re-arm the scheduler console. To unlock the console for re-arming, enter the recovery passphrase below.

recovery phrase for bajeg-kawip: fraox-fenath-noveth